David Mason Associates has provided high quality Civil Engineering services since 1989. Our team of professionals prepare design plans for new construction and renovation projects in various markets including, but not limited to education, healthcare, and utility infrastructure. Starting our east coast presence out of Philadelphia in 2014, we quickly established strong relationships with the top clients and businesses within the Philadelphia/tri-state region, which led to projects with many of the higher education institutes, developers and local community organizations in the area. Including projects such as the new Veterinarian School at Rowan University, projects at the Navy Yard, Drexel University, and Life Sciences buildings for new local developments.
Head-Quartered in St. Louis with offices in Chicago, Indianapolis, Tampa, and Cleveland, DMA is looking for a Division Manager of Civil Engineering, Philadelphia who will serve as the technical and professional mentor for all Philadelphia-based civil engineers and professionals.
The Division Manager of Civil Engineering, Philadelphia will support the Philadelphia Civil Team in sustaining the overall company mission and goals and requires 10 years' experience in the technical design, management, and delegation of civil site engineering projects and teams. Our ideal candidate holds a bachelor’s degree in an industry-related field, MUST be licensed as a Professional Engineer in at least one jurisdiction, lives near or in Philadelphia, PA, and is willing to work a hybrid schedule.

Essential Duties
- Provide senior level technical guidance across multiple market sectors.
- Oversee design quality for calculations, drawings, specifications, and deliverables.
- Oversees or supports coordination of team specific appointments, calendars, and meetings.
- Prepares communications, such as memos, emails, invoices, reports, and other correspondence.
- Creates and completes annual and ongoing division and team documentation such as utilization reports budget worksheets, etc.
- Prepares design calculations, construction documents, technical specifications, cost estimates, bid evaluation and permitting as necessary.
- Works on multiple projects concurrently, monitoring project budgets and schedules, and being responsible for overseeing the technical work of multiple team members.
- Manage and mentor division staff and any administrative team member(s) to ascertain coordination, completeness, accuracy of technical requirements and day-to-day operations.
- Contribute to the development of marketing materials and assist with marketing proposal submissions in response to firm qualifications.
- Works with Marketing and the Client Relations Team to identify and pursue new business opportunities, fostering strategic partnerships, and expanding their assigned division and overall firm’s market presence to drive sustainable revenue growth.
- Review and develop design fee proposals for new project opportunities.
- Coordinate and work with other internal DMA disciplines for a complete proposal response.
- Understands and supports the billing and financial aspects of projects and overall office performance and management of resources for success in meeting project and management goals.
- Works with other company and division leadership to update and develop in-house processes and documents as necessary including but not limited to project policies, training guides and other support documentation
- Lead and support office and companywide lunch-and-learns, new employee and ongoing training
- Supports division and company recruitment with guidance and support from the In-House Recruiter/HR Generalist through virtual and in-person interviews, negotiations, and onboarding processes
- Sign/seal drawings or other required documentation based on division and firm policies
- Develops and delivers annual employee reviews and performance evaluations
- Follow and abide by the DMA employee and safety manuals
- Other duties as assigned
Education and Experience
- An industry relevant Bachelor’s Degree or equivalent from a four-year college or university is required. A Masters’ degree in Civil Engineering is preferred.
- 10 years of progressive engineering experience, including technical leadership and staff oversight. Consulting industry experience is preferred.
- Demonstrated experience with division, department, and/or project-level financial responsibility.
- Demonstrated experience in building strong internal teams and external client relationships.
Certifications, Licenses, Registrations
- Registered as a Professional Engineer (PE) in at least one jurisdiction is required for all engineering-based roles
- Pennsylvania, New Jersey, Delaware, and Maryland are preferred.
